Responsibilities
Business Analysis and Requirements
* Discovery & Elicitation: Lead discovery workshops and interviews with business stakeholders to understand current-state processes, identify pain points, and define future-state requirements for ServiceNow implementation (e.g., ITSM, HRSD, CSM processes).
* Documentation: Document clear, concise, and verifiable business requirements, use cases, and process flows (current state and future state).
* Gap Analysis: Perform gap analysis between client requirements and ServiceNow out-of-the-box capabilities, advising on process changes or necessary configurations/customizations.
Solution Design and Guidance
* Functional Design: Design the functional aspects of the ServiceNow solution, including forms, fields, notifications, user experience, and process automation, ensuring alignment with defined business outcomes.
* Best Practices Consulting: Act as a trusted advisor, guiding clients on ServiceNow best practices and how to leverage platform features to optimize processes (e.g., advising on ITIL compliance for ITSM projects).
* Configuration Specification: Translate documented business requirements into technical user stories and detailed functional specifications, which serve as the blueprint for the Technical Consultant/Developer.
Stakeholder Management and Testing
* Stakeholder Management: Facilitate communication between the business users, technical team, and project management, managing expectations and scope throughout the project lifecycle.
* Testing & Validation: Develop and execute comprehensive test plans, including functional testing, process testing, and user acceptance testing (UAT) scripts, ensuring the implemented solution meets all stated business requirements.
* Training and Adoption: Contribute to end-user training material, conduct training sessions, and assist with change management activities to ensure successful adoption of the new solution.
